TCU vs. The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ary
Both Texas Christian University and The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ary are Private, 4 years schools located in Texas. The following statements compare Texas Christian University and The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- TCU's tuition ($57,220) is more expensive than The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ary ($10,446).
- TCU's acceptance rate (42.60%) is lower than The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ary (52.75%).
- The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ary has higher yield (89.58%) than TCU (28.47%).
- Both schools have same SAT scores of 1,270.
- TCU's students to faculty ratio (14 to 1) is lower than The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ary (20 to 1).
- TCU (12,785 students) is larger than The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ary (2,782 students) with more enrolled students.
- TCU ($30,764) has higher amount of financial aid than The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ary ($4,131).
- TCU's graduation rate (86%) is higher than The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ary (36%).
